The Yellow Sign
The Yellow Sign is a symbol or glyph that is associated with the King in Yellow.
Description[]
The Yellow Sign is described as being "a curious symbol or letter in gold. It was neither Arabic or Chinese, nor as I found afterwards did it belong to any human script". Depending on who is viewing it, it can appear as a twisted loop, part-Ouroboros, part Triskelion, or insect wings made of ink and madness. It is also described to be a "key" or an infection that wrote itself into geometry.
Nonetheless, Trevor Bruttenholm deduces that anyone who possesses or sees, even by accident, a copy of the Sign is susceptible to some form of insidious mind control or possession, by the King in Yellow or one of his heirs. The sign does not just mark an individual, but rewrites their self like a parasitic worm manipulating the soul.
Overview[]
Its full nature is unknown, but it seems to possess a strange siren call to the dark world of the King in Yellow and Carcosa, such that those who are exposed to it are doomed. According to Professor Broom, the Yellow Sign is the contagion coinciding with Hastur as the virus. Those who see the sign often do not recognize what they are looking at initially, but the moment they do, it causes an infection in the wound of imagination. It effectively "burns" itself into the perception of human mind, where it can appear in a random book, a tattoo, or a small drawing at the edge of a child's vision.
The documents from the Bureau also suggest that the original creator of the Sign was not human and possibly came from a strange alternate dimension that contains an ominous and ancient city known as Carcosa.
